In The Money vs. Out of Money Option Contracts on Amcor PLC

Analyzing Amcor PLC's in-the-money options over time can help investors to take a profitable long position in Amcor PLC regardless of its overall volatility. This is especially true when Amcor PLC's options are deep in the money. These options can be identified using deltas that are over 0.75. Deep in-the-money Amcor PLC's options could be used as guardians of the underlying stock as they move almost dollar for dollar with Amcor PLC's stock while costing only a fraction of its price.

When it comes to buying Amcor PLC's options that are 'In the Money' or 'Out of the Money', the choice depends on your outlook for the underlying security, financial situation, and what you are trying to achieve.
While 'out-of-the-money' option contracts written on Amcor PLC are typically viewed as the more aggressive, there are potential upsides to purchasing these types of options contracts. For one, the cost to buy an 'Out of the Money' option is lower than the cost to buy an 'In the Money' option. This cost-benefit is due to the fact that at the time of the purchase, 'Out of the Money' contracts have no intrinsic value. So, while the potential for a 100% loss is more significant, the cost and risk to enter the trade are lower.

Purchasing Amcor PLC options can give investors a meaningful hedge against losses and, therefore, could be used conservatively to decrease the volatility of your portfolio. However, many options could also amount to little more than gambling, significantly enhancing your overall portfolio risk. One simple example of these aggressive strategies is the sale of "uncovered" Amcor calls. Remember, the seller must deliver Amcor PLC stock to the call owner when a call is exercised.
